How much do innovation program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for innovation program manager in Washington is $121,709.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$90,000.00 and $150,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Innovation Program Manager do?

An Innovation Program Manager oversees and coordinates initiatives that drive innovation within an organization. They design, implement, and manage programs that encourage creative thinking, development of new products, and improvement of existing processes. Their responsibilities often include collaborating with cross-functional teams, managing budgets, measuring program outcomes, and fostering a culture of innovation. By identifying emerging trends and technologies, they help organizations stay competitive and adapt to changes in the market.

How does an Innovation Program Manager typically foster collaboration across different departments?

An Innovation Program Manager often acts as a bridge between various teams—such as R&D, marketing, finance, and operations—to drive new initiatives. They facilitate workshops, organize cross-functional meetings, and implement structured processes for idea generation and evaluation. By maintaining open communication channels and aligning stakeholders on shared goals, they ensure that innovative projects have broad support and clear direction. This collaborative approach is essential to overcome silos and accelerate the implementation of creative solutions.

The Undersea Technology Portfolio, within SPA's Sea, Land, & Air Division, conducts rigorous and objective analyses to enable the Navy and other DoD organizations to make decisions, plans, and strategies to deliver emerging technologies and warfighting capabilities. We support clients across the undersea, naval special warfare, and expeditionary warfare enterprises, including those within resourcing and requirements, acquisition, and science and technology.
We are seeking highly qualified candidates for a Program Manager role supporting SPA's clients within Naval Sea Systems Command (NAVSEA). #KS
Responsibilities
The Program Manager will be responsible for overseeing SPA's support across several NAVSEA program offices, including programmatic and technical support, business and financial management, training, and acquisition. The PM will be responsible for overseeing personnel management, interfacing with government personnel to ensure the quality of SPA's support (including at the flag officer and Senior Executive Service level), contract management, and quality control of deliverables produced by SPA and its subcontractors. As the primary relationship manager with several SPA clients, the PM must leverage deep knowledge of NAVSEA shipbuilding and system development to anticipate client needs, deliver impactful solutions from SPA and its teammates, and interface with SPA back office functions to ensure timely support.
